What Makes Western Saddles Unique?
Western saddles are designed for long hours of riding, with a focus on comfort and durability. They are characterized by:
- A Sturdy Tree: The frame of the saddle, often made of wood or fiberglass, provides structure and support.
- A Horn: Positioned at the front, the horn helps riders secure ropes during cattle work.
- Deep Seat: Ensures stability and comfort, especially during long rides.
- Wide Stirrups: Distribute weight evenly, reducing strain on the rider’s legs.
Types of Western Saddles
Western saddles come in various styles tailored to specific activities:
- Trail Saddles: Lightweight and comfortable for long rides.
- Barrel Racing Saddles: Designed for speed and maneuverability.
- Roping Saddles: Built to withstand the rigors of ranch work.
- Show Saddles: Ornate designs with silver accents, perfect for competitions.
- Youth Saddles: Scaled-down versions for younger riders.

Bridles and Headstalls
Essential for guiding and controlling your horse, bridles come in various styles, including Western browband and one-ear headstalls.
Saddle Pads
Saddle pads provide cushioning and protect the horse’s back. Options include:
- Wool pads for moisture-wicking.
- Gel pads for added shock absorption.
- Neoprene pads for easy cleaning.
Reins
From split reins to roping reins, the choice depends on your riding style. SaddleOnline.com offers durable options for every discipline.
Girths and Cinches
These secure the saddle to the horse. Options like neoprene cinches ensure comfort and prevent chafing.
Breast Collars
Breast collars stabilize the saddle, especially during fast-paced activities like barrel racing.

Tips for Choosing the Right Western Saddle
Selecting a saddle is a significant investment. Here’s how to make the best choice:
Know Your Riding Style
Different saddles cater to different activities. Determine whether you need a trail saddle, roping saddle, or show saddle.
Measure Your Horse
A well-fitted saddle ensures your horse’s comfort. Consider factors like gullet width and bar angle.
Test for Rider Comfort
Your saddle should fit you as well as it fits your horse. Look for a seat size that supports your weight and riding posture.
Prioritize Quality
Invest in a saddle made from high-quality materials like leather or durable synthetic options.
Saddle Maintenance Tips
To extend the life of your saddle and tack, follow these care tips:
- Clean leather regularly with a leather cleaner and conditioner.
- Store saddles in a dry, cool place.
- Inspect tack for signs of wear and tear before each ride.
- Use saddle covers to protect against dust and moisture.
